Stability of infinite-dimensional sampled-data systems with unbounded control operators and perturbations

We analyze the robustness of exponential stability infinite-dimensional sampled-data systems with unbounded control operators. The perturbations we consider are so-called Desch–Schappacher perturbations, which arise, e.g., from boundary described by partial differential equations. As main result, show that system is preserved under all sufficiently small in a certain sense.

متن کاملPositive Perturbations of Unbounded Operators
This work studies the spectral properties of certain unbounded selfadjoint operators by considering positive perturbations of such operators and the unitary equivalence of the perturbed and unperturbed transformations. Conditions are obtained on the unitary operators implementing this equivalence which guarantee that the selfadjoint operators have an absolutely continuous part.
متن کاملOn Differential Games for Infinite-dimensional Systems with Nonlinear, Unbounded Operators
We consider a two-player, zero-sum diierential game governed by an abstract nonlinear diierential equation of accretive type in an innnite dimensional space. We prove that the value function of the game is the unique viscosity solution of the corresponding Hamilton-Jacobi-Isaacs equation in the sense of Crandall-Lions 12]. We also discuss some properties of this notion of solution.
